Demelza is looking for an enthusiastic Cook (Bank/Flexi Contract) to join our dedicated team at our Sittingbourne Hospice. This is more than just a kitchen role its an opportunity to provide warmth care and nourishment through food to children families staff volunteers and visitors at meaningful moments.
This bank role offers flexibility to work shifts as required providing extra cover when needed to keep the service running including supporting the team during busy periods annual leave and absences.
About the role:
Youll prepare high-quality home-cooked meals and snacks working alongside staff and volunteers and stepping up to run the kitchen when required. Youll help create a calm welcoming and well-organised kitchen environment where food plays a vital role in comfort and care.
Key responsibilities include:

Preparing nutritious comforting meals with a focus on quality consistency and food safety
Cooking and presenting meals for a range of dietary needs
Providing meals and snacks for children families staff volunteers and visitors
Maintaining kitchen records documentation and food safety standards
Working flexibly as part of a supportive team (this role may involve lone working)
Providing additional cover as needed to ensure continuity of the service

What were looking for:
Essential
Level 2 Food Hygiene Certificate (or higher)
Desirable
Experience in a hospice care home hospital or healthcare setting
Knowledge of cultural religious and allergy related dietary needs
Experience working alongside volunteers
Previous experience running or managing a kitchen or a section

Youll also be a team player with a flexible can do attitude and a genuine passion for preparing nutritious comforting food.

The Company

Demelza delivers extraordinary care to extraordinary children who are facing serious or life-limiting conditions throughout Kent South East London and East Sussex. Were here to support them and their families at every step from first diagnosis and for as long as were needed. Demelza believes in care that doesnt back down. We are Demelza.
